The  Metalicus_2010-39 Metalicus AW 2010 shows the brand has evolved beyond its roots as a range of tees, tunics and tights made from their signature stocking-like material.

Although true to the Metalicus tradition of building layer upon layer, the latest collection showed the brand to be more than basics upon which to build.

Dresses and tops were either monochrome or shockingly bright with no muted in-between.  Texture and colour were the standout themes of Metalicus’ LMFF show, with fluoro yellow, shades of pink and the more muted plum dominating the collection.

Ruffled waterfall and distressed-look scarves were shown in a range of colours and matched with clashing brights, Models strutted the catwalk with lolly-coloured legs, adding to the explosion of colour.

Tights and leggings are key to the Metalicus look and the new collection includes enough to satisfy anyone’s lust with a wide array of textures, colours and patterns from which to choose.

The season’s dress designs were a little more daring than the basic tunics for which Metalicus is known.  Mini dresses in geometric prints and peek-a-boo cutaway styles evoked a mod mood.

The designers were happy to play with length, showing micro minis and maxi dresses, while cardigans and jackets were cropped, knee-length or scraping the floor.

Show favourites include a full-skirted mini created with layers of ruffled, patterned fabric creating a refreshing visual break from the body-con theme. The final piece – a mini dress in a monochrome retro print with bell-sleeves – made a striking impression as the string of models paraded in it to close the show.

These were paired with a full spectrum of coloured tights – a Metalicus favourite that shows they haven’t forgotten their roots after all.
